Gifts and donations athens high school ahs library media center encourages and welcomes donations of books and other suitable materials to the librarys collection with the understanding that the gift will be evaluated in accordance with the criteria and objectives by which purchased materials are judged see the library collection selection policy, pg. The friends of the library of hawaii is a nonprofit organization whose primary objective is to maintain free public libraries in the state of hawaii, to promote extension of library services throughout the state of hawaii and to increase the facilities of the public library system of hawaii by securing materials beyond the command of the ordinary library budget.
